About The Role:

Shift Pattern: This role is term time only, working 39 weeks per year, paid for 43 weeks. Monday to Friday, 8am to 2pm.

OCS are recruiting for a Chef Manager role in a reputable primary school, catering for around 200 pupils and staff. Within this role, you will be managing two team members, you will also be responsible for adhering to company and legislative Health and Safety and Food Safety regulations and record keeping. As a company, OCS is proud to provide our schools with fresh food cooked from scratch every day, so great cooking skills are a must!

This role would be a great first step into chef management for a Chef, a Cook, somebody looking for more sociable hours or returning to cooking after a career break. There is plenty of scope to grow the business and for your own personal development.

As part of your role, your key responsibilities will include, but are not limited to:

  • Preparing and cooking nutritiousand delicious lunches for primary school students and occasional hospitality
  • Ensuringall company and legislative health and safety and food safety requirements are met
  • Completion of company bookwork, weekly stock takes and ordering
  • Adhere to company budget set by the Operations Manager
  • Establish good relationships with the client, other site staff and the wider OCS Group
  • Managing a small team of Catering Assistants

What are we looking for?

  • An experienced Chef looking to take a step into a managerial position
  • Someone who is passionate about food and feeding young people
  • A person that is able to use their own initiative
  • Someone that works well as part of a team

The ideal candidate should meet the following criteria:

  • Must have the Right to Work in the UK
  • Basic IT skills are essential (for stock taking, ordering, emails, etc).
  • Be prepared to undergo a DBS or Enhanced Security Checks and provide 5 years referencing for vetting requirements
  • While not always mandatory, having a food hygiene certificate (Level 3) is advantageous
  • Previous catering experience
Uniform and a meal while on duty are provided and you will receive school holidays, weekends and evenings off!
